349 - Parts and Labor for Upfitting

Parts and labor for upfitting of vehicles Parts and labor for upfitting of all makes passenger vehicle, SUV, light to heavy- duty up to class 6 truck commercial and emergency vehicle chassis. Typical upfits include installation of snow plows, service bodies, marker, work and emergency lighting, interior/exterior cargo management, liftgates, back racks, and emergency conspicuity lighting. Component parts and support are to be made available for all offered product lines.
